When evaluating 'cheap' storage, remember that the lowest price isn't always the best value. For Chateaugay residents, travel distance is a key factor. A unit that's $10 cheaper but 30 minutes farther away will cost you more in fuel and time. Prioritize facilities within a 15-20 minute drive along routes like NY-374 or US-11. Also, consider the type of storage. Do you need a climate-controlled unit for sensitive items like documents, electronics, or heirlooms? While these units cost slightly more, they prevent damage from the North Country's humid summers and freezing winters, saving you money on replacements.
Another tip for securing affordable storage is to right-size your unit. Carefully inventory what you need to store and choose the smallest space that accommodates your items. Many facilities in our area offer a range of sizes, from small 5x5 lockers for boxes and holiday decorations to larger 10x20 spaces for furniture. Properly packing and stacking your belongings vertically can help you maximize a smaller, less expensive unit. Don't forget to ask about any hidden fees, such as administrative charges, lock purchases, or required insurance, to understand the true monthly cost.
Finally, think beyond traditional self-storage. In a close-knit community like Chateaugay, you might find affordable space by asking local businesses, farms, or neighbors if they have unused barn space, garages, or warehouses for rent. This can often be a very budget-friendly and convenient arrangement.
